On Sun, 21 May 2017, Kaushal Modi wrote:

I attempted M-x ediff-patch-file.

But then I ended with with an issue which is well-described by Michael (copied 
on this email) in a thread on help-gnu-emacs back
in Feb this year: 
http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/help-gnu-emacs/2017-02/msg00035.html

It's the same issue that when I specify the root dir for all the patches to be 
applied, ediff-patch-file in my case (epatch in
the case in that Feb 2017 thread) does not parse the subdirs for the unified 
diff format headers.

In that thread, Eli suggests using patch utility directly from the 
command-line. But I really wished ediff-patch-file/epatch
worked correctly when applying multi-file patches.

So the reason for this thread is:

- Has anyone been able to apply multi-file patches from within emacs? If so, 
how?
- If someone has worked out the issues with ediff-patch-file/epatch for this 
issue and the solution is lying around in their
workarea, it would be awesome if they provided a patch to fix it upstream :)
- I followed that Feb 2017 help thread, and it wasn't clear if a solution was 
reached.. was it?
Well, i am not really using `ediff-patch-file' (a.k.a. `epatch') but i have an old patch for this issue. That said, i don't think this patch is the ultimate solution, but at least improves the current situation a bit.
I am going to post it in Bug#26028.
